AD8604DRZ Overview


Op amp is packaged in 14-SOIC (0.154, 3.90mm Width) case. Op amps are General Purpose types of amplifier on the chip. Instrumentation amplifier is delivered in a Tube case. The number of terminations approaches 14. Linear amplifier has a total of 14 pins. Please take in mind that op amp should be run at 3V. Linear amplifier includes 14 pins. Regarding input offset voltage, buffer amplifier rates 600μV voltage. Surface Mount is the recommended mounting type of operational amplifiers. With regard to operating temperature, op amp ranges -40°C~125°C. Operational amplifier can operate supply current at 4.8mA. The voltage gain should stay at 95.56dB. Instrumentation amplifier has 4 channels on it. On the output type, there are Rail-to-Rail different types of op amps. The operating supply voltage of instrumentation amplifier is rated 5V voltage. Linear amplifier has a quiescent current of 1.2mA.
